-From: Pino Toscano <pino@kde.org>
-Description: Disable braindead KDE3/4 prefix detection
- The current detection of the KDE 3 and KDE 4 prefixes is done running
- kde-config and kde4-config, resp.
- This can be problematic, as these two could create files in ~/.kde,
- thus breaking when the home of the current user (eg in buildds) is read-only.
- Given the build system sets anyway "/usr" as prefix of KDE 3 and KDE 4
- if they were not detected, then just let it to.
-Bug-Debian: http://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=541667
